Consider the following frequency distribution:
| Value | 4 | 5 | 8 | 9 | 6 | 12 | 11 |
|---|---|---|---|---|---|---|---|
| Frequency | 5 | $f_1$ | $f_2$ | 2 | 1 | 1 | 3 |
Suppose that the sum of the frequencies is 19 and the median of this frequency distribution is 6.
For the given frequency distribution, let $\alpha$ denote the mean deviation about the mean, $\beta$ denote the mean deviation about the median, and $\sigma^2$ denote the variance.
Match each entry in List-I to the correct entry in List-II and choose the correct option.
| List – I | List – II |
|---|---|
| (P) 7 f1 + 9 f2 is equal to | (1) 146 |
| (Q) 19 α is equal to | (2) 47 |
| (R) 19 β is equal to | (3) 48 |
| (S) 19 σ2 is equal to | (4) 145 |
| (5) 55 |
